Output 8ddb1e755961931c3728775aa16f16c10afe6c5d9d42469c2e661d733d5140e9:1

value
3000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f5c2f64481dbfaee3258a97b6658fe91888760a OP_EQUAL
address
34YqJdDR4hTQYa1caNUT4onUXN3nH7Sqh5
transaction
8ddb1e755961931c3728775aa16f16c10afe6c5d9d42469c2e661d733d5140e9
confirmations
163278
spent
true